Building More Than Dancers

Under Ice’s leadership, ICE Studios has become the only long-standing Black-owned, woman-owned nonprofit dance studio in Kansas City, Missouri.

The studio offers comprehensive training in:

• Hip hop
• Ballet
• Jazz
• Contemporary
• Tumbling / Acrobatics
• Youth creative movement

But technique is only the beginning.

ICE Studios develops discipline, confidence, leadership, and accountability. Young dancers are trained not just to perform — but to lead.

A Cultural Anchor in Kansas City

ICE Studios serves hundreds of families each year and partners with schools, community centers, and youth organizations to expand access to high-quality arts education.

Through its award-winning competition team and youth leadership pathway, students are trained in choreography, teaching, mentorship, and arts administration — preparing them for futures both on and off the stage.

The studio has received regional and national recognition, including being featured on The Kelly Clarkson Show — making history as the first Black-owned dance studio highlighted on the program.

Ice Williams has also received the Woman of Courage Award from Delta Sigma Theta Sorority, Inc., affirming her impact beyond performance.
